Asante Samuel Jr. Could Thrive in Matt Eberflus' Cowboys Defense
"Eberflus, much like Minter, relies heavily on disciplined zone concepts, pattern-matching coverages, and defensive backs who play with high football IQ. He prioritizes corners who can read the quarterback's eyes, anticipate routes, and keep plays in front of them - exactly the type of player Samuel has proven to be."
"During his time with the Chargers, Samuel became known for his spatial awareness and anticipation. He wasn't a pure man-to-man press corner; he was a technician who thrived with vision on the quarterback. His ability to drop into space, bait throws, and trigger downhill made him a reliable zone defender capable of flipping momentum with timely interceptions and pass breakups."
"According to Pro Football Focus, Samuel ranked among the top defensive backs in forced incompletions and coverage snaps per touchdown allowed during his final full season in Los Angeles. In Eberflus' defense, those same strengths would shine."
